Heading off in a couple of days to Patagonia. More precisely the Torre and Fitzroy range in Argentina. I’m going with James McHaffie ( http://www.jamesmchaffie.com/caffs-blog.html ) who’s got a fairly cool track record on granite around the world. He’s got some fairly hefty objectives so I’ll be doing my very best to keep up. We’ve got just over a month so will hopefully be able to get a few helpful weather windows and some good chances in the mountains…as well as having a good time in and around El Chalten.

I’ve been before in 2009 with Matt Stygal ( really the first time we climbed together and the start of a lot of other great climbs). We also had a month there and despite a generally poor season for weather ( we had just under 1 week over that spell ) we summited Fitzroy, Poincenot, St Exupery, Guillamet and Mocho…some of the best days alpine climbing I’ve ever had. I’ve always wanted to go back, so jumped at this opportunity. There are a few mountains that we didn’t set foot on then that are on my mind when I think of inspiring objectives as well as other routes on the mountains that we were privileged to climb.
